Notice of payment of maintenance, evidence
64(1)The officer-in-charge shall on the first day of each month, or quarterly, send a written notice to the person liable for the payment of the maintenance of any patient, giving the date of the patient’s admission to the psychiatric facility and the amount that is due and owing for his maintenance, as provided by the regulations, and in that notice a demand shall be made by the officer-in-charge upon the person liable for payment of maintenance for such sum as is due and owing, and the sum shall be paid forthwith on the demand.
64(2)In an action or other proceeding to recover a sum owing by a person or the estate of a person for the maintenance of a patient, it is sufficient to prove that the officer-in-charge sent the notice and demand for payment referred to in subsection (1) within the three months preceding the commencement of the action or other proceeding, and no proof is required that any prior notices or demands for payment were sent.
